Abstract:

The transactional approach to leadership is discussed as a social exchange relationship. Leadership dynamics is applied as the general term for the process of two way influence between the leader and followers. Results are presented from several experiments on the effects on follower responsiveness of the leaders legitimacy, in appointment or election. Implications are drawn as well for the effects of sex composition and task set on leader-follower relations. Author
